Caractéristiques du code Kusto.Explorer
Comme pour d’autres IDE, Kusto. Explorer offre diverses fonctionnalités de code, notamment la refactorisation du code, lanavigation dans le code et un utilitaire d’analyseur de code.
Refactorisation du code
Utilisez Kusto. Explorer fonctionnalités de modification et de refactorisation des requêtes KQL pour renommer des variables et des noms de colonnes, et extraire des instructions scalaires et tabulaires en tant qu’expressionslet
.
Renommer le nom de la variable ou de la colonne
Renommez les symboles sélectionnés en Ctrl
+R
cliquant dans la fenêtre de l’éditeur de requête.
Extraire des scalaires en tant qu’expressions let
Pour définir les littéraux sélectionnés en tant qu’expressionslet
, appuyez sur+Alt
Ctrl
+M
.
Extraire des instructions tabulaires en tant qu’expressions let
Pour définir des expressions tabulaires en tant qu’instructionslet
, sélectionnez le texte, puis appuyez sur+Alt
Ctrl
+M
.
Navigation dans le code
Kusto. Explorer fournit plusieurs fonctionnalités pour faciliter la navigation dans le code à l’aide des informations de symboles de requête.
Définition de symbole de connexion
Vous pouvez accéder à la définition du symbole actuel à l’aide F12
de ou des Alt
+Home
raccourcis.
Lister toutes les références d’un symbole
Vous pouvez obtenir toutes les références du symbole actuel à l’aide du Ctrl
+F12
raccourci.
Pour plus d’informations sur les raccourcis clavier dans Kusto. Explorer, consultez Raccourcis clavier.
Analyseur de code
Utilisez Kusto. Explorer l’utilitaire d’analyseur de code pour analyser automatiquement la requête actuelle et générer un ensemble de recommandations d’amélioration applicables.
Pour afficher les recommandations d’amélioration, en bas de la grille de résultats, sélectionnez l’onglet Problèmes .
Commentaires
https://aka.ms/ContentUserFeedback.
Bientôt disponible : Tout au long de 2024, nous allons supprimer progressivement GitHub Issues comme mécanisme de commentaires pour le contenu et le remplacer par un nouveau système de commentaires. Pour plus d’informations, consultezEnvoyer et afficher des commentaires pour